Output 95a88b4ab3794328e9bee2fa4aec38d22284a64fe66efbb8c9a9278f7308abbd:168

value
2014045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f6e56d1eff0fcaf7fb557ae62103e9ff157a4fe OP_EQUAL
address
3K9DAgU4i4EfLaBzpZ9VnCo9eHrq3N2Lki
transaction
95a88b4ab3794328e9bee2fa4aec38d22284a64fe66efbb8c9a9278f7308abbd
confirmations
356505
spent
true